## Escalation — Hermetic Build Migration

If a review touches the legacy Moorcastle build files during the Glasskiln hermetic migration, do not approve without a migration owner's sign-off. Flaky sandbox failures should be reproduced with the pinned toolchain first. For anything blocking a merge for more than a day, escalate to the migration leads.

alerts address for kafof-bagag: kasael@olvarqdyn.corp

FINANCE REVIEW SUMMARY — PILOT CHURN

Churn in the Larkspur pilot exceeded forecast, concentrated among small accounts onboarded in the first wave. Revenue impact is modest; acquisition spend on the cohort is written off. Retention fixes ship next cycle. Margin on remaining pilot accounts holds above plan. The board should read the confidential note below before the pilot go/no-go decision.

board note of kawig-tahog: Ulairax Works is in early talks to buy Noriusix Works for about $31.4 million. The Pelmir launch date is April 2, and nothing goes to the press before then.

## Deployment Notes — Pairwise Matching Service

The Lattico matcher runs on a generational collector, and under peak load full GC pauses have exceeded our 400 ms budget. For this release we pre-size the heap, pin the young generation, and enable concurrent marking so pauses stay short and predictable. Canary runs in the Verholt cluster showed p99 pause times under 120 ms with no throughput regression. Roll out region by region and watch pause histograms for the first hour. The tuned values to ship with the release are listed below.

config for yahof-tajop:
zorath:
  pin: 7493
  metrics_host: metrics.zorath.tolvaqsys.internal
  tenant: praiel
  seal: seal_fd9cd4f1

Subject: Memtrace cut-over complete

Team,

Cut-over to Memtrace v2 for GPU memory profiling finished last night. Old v1 agents are disabled; any tickets referencing v1 dashboards should be closed as resolved-by-migration. Sampling overhead is now under 2% and allocation traces include kernel names. Known gap: profiles older than 30 days were not migrated. Point customers at the v2 docs for setup questions. For reference when troubleshooting, the agent now runs with the following configuration.

settings of bagaf-bawip:
[aldax]
port = 5000
region = south-4
host = aldax.brasklabs.corp
team = brivan
timeout_ms = 2000
retries = 2